@timonsku @geekmomprojects @stephlahs I found that mounting a headlight to my helmet helped a lot, with a big button on the side to turn it on or off. I also added some forced air to keep the helmet cool and to stop the window (and my glasses) from fogging up. Finally, I added a switch to lock the state (to either dark or light) for doing things like angle grinding, which always used to trip the sensor and darken the glass unexpectedly.
